Buckingham Palace revealed yesterday that Britain’s reigning monarch, King Charles III, has been diagnosed with a form of cancer.
The diagnosis came to light during a recent hospital procedure for benign prostate enlargement, where additional tests uncovered the separate health concern.
The statement from Buckingham Palace assured the public that despite the diagnosis, King Charles III remains committed to fulfilling his official responsibilities.
Doctors have advised the King to postpone public-facing duties temporarily, but he will continue handling official documentation and state business during the scheduled treatments.
The cancer was identified as a result of diagnostic tests conducted during the recent hospital procedure.
King Charles III has already commenced a regular treatment schedule and, according to Buckingham Palace, remains optimistic about his recovery.
The health setback follows last week’s treatment for benign prostate enlargement, during which King Charles spent three nights at the London Clinic near Regent’s Park.
Emerging from the procedure in good condition, the King expressed gratitude to his medical team for their swift intervention, which was made possible by the routine hospital visit.
Crowned just last year at the age of 74 after the passing of Queen Elizabeth II, King Charles III had been generally regarded as in good health.
However, this recent revelation sheds light on the monarch’s health challenges. Notably, in 2008, King Charles III underwent a procedure to remove a non-cancerous growth from his face.
Prostate enlargement, a common condition associated with ageing, affects more than one in three British men in their lifetime, according to Britain’s National Health Service.
